Hey — handing off the Stockmender reconciliation job before I rotate off. It runs hourly, diffs warehouse counts against the Ledgerpine catalog, and emits correction events your plugins can subscribe to. Heads up: it skips SKUs flagged "pending-audit," so don't treat missing events as zero-delta. Plugin authors should validate against the sandbox feed before shipping, since the event schema got a new version field last month. The schema reference and sandbox setup guide are on the page below.

runbook for tagug-hafog: https://jira.lumiclabs.internal/projects/pages/pages/9773c0d8

## Changed defaults

Heads up: the Ledgerline tax-rate lookup cache now defaults to a 15-minute TTL instead of 24 hours. Turns out rates in the Veldt County sandbox were going stale mid-demo, which was embarrassing. Eviction is now LRU rather than FIFO, and the cache warms on boot. If you're reviewing, check that nothing hardcodes the old TTL. The new defaults land as follows.

deployment values, bajop-taweg:
holwyn:
  log_level: debug
  metrics_host: metrics.holwyn.zemvarsys.internal
  pool_size: 32

**Ticket: Config drift on monthly partitioning — Grainstore prod**

Hey folks (especially the new joiners) — we noticed prod's partition manager for the Grainstore orders table has drifted from what's in the repo. Someone hand-tweaked the retention window and pre-create horizon back in spring, so new monthly partitions are being created later than expected. Let's reconcile and re-apply from source. For reference, the repo says the values should be as follows.

config for kahag-tafop:
WENWYN_PIN=7412
WENWYN_TENANT=fenion
WENWYN_METRICS_HOST=metrics.wenwyn.zemvarnet.local
WENWYN_SEAL=seal_cafee3b9
WENWYN_STANDBY_TEAM=praox